  <dc:title>Letter from Wm [William] Morison, Hammersmith, to Charles Hatchett, Belle Vue, Chelsea</dc:title>
  <dc:description>The information respecting [Isaac] Le Gooch's Charity has been searched for by the Reverend [Francis Thomas] Attwood and the results communicated to Hatchett. He is thanked for his courtesy and he is again requested to allow the parishioners in the vestry to nominate a person to be admitted.

Inscribed: 'No.4' </dc:description>
  <dc:date>11 January 1836</dc:date>
